Roundup: Osakis’ Hayleigh Niehoff no-hits Swanville; Brandon-Evansville sweeps

Mikenna Pattrin combined for seven RBIs to help lead a Chargers' offense that dominated Ortonville.

Hayleigh Niehoff

Hayleigh Niehoff tossed a four-inning no-hitter from the circle on Monday and also led the offense in the Osakis softball team’s 18-0 rout of Swanville (1-4).

Niehoff struck out six without allowing a hit or a walk. She also had two runs scored and four RBIs as the Silverstreaks improved to 7-1.

“Hayleigh threw a great game,” head coach John Stigman said. “Her only blemish was a hit batter in the first, otherwise she was lights out today. We didn’t get a lot of pitches to hit, but when we did, we made them count. Lexi Klimek capped off our scoring with her first career grand slam. We played well today.”

Swanville issued 11 walks around Osakis’ seven hits. Laynee Hartshorn doubled, Tia Dykema tripled and Klimek finished with five RBIs.

Chargers dominate in doubleheader

Brandon-Evansville (11-2) outmatched Ortonville (0-8) in a doubleheader sweep by 18-2 (4 innings) and 9-2 scores.

“We came strong in the first game and got the bats going early to give us a lead we could hold onto throughout the night,” B-E head coach Kasi Sieling said. “Offensively, we got contributions from everyone in our lineup, which is always great to see. Taylin (Kramer) threw another solid game and the defense did a nice job of making the plays to back her up.”

Mikenna Pattrin

Sydney Schaefer and Mikenna Pattrin both had three-hits games in the 18-2 win. Sophie Koep added three hits and two RBIs in the 9-2 final. Pattrin had 7 RBIs between the two games.

“The girls came out strong in the first inning of the second game to carry the momentum from the opener and set the tone for the nightcap,” Sieling said. “We did a nice job of hitting the ball hard and being aggressive on the bases to take advantage of everything we got. Our defense did a nice job of making plays and limiting their baserunners. All of our players did a nice job of stepping up tonight with a couple of players missing and filling into positions they don’t normally play. These were two nice team wins.”
